  • Festival

    Corfu Carnival

    5 Feb – 10 Mar · usually

    Venetian in origin and still masked: weeks of satirical street theatre in the old town, ending with the burning of the carnival king on the last Sunday before Lent. Source ↗

  • Nature

    Spring flowers and orchids

    10 Mar – 30 Apr · usuallyWildflowers & blooms

    The island is the greenest in the Ionian and the olive terraces come up thick with orchids and asphodel before the summer burns it all off. The Corfu Trail is at its best now. Source ↗

  • Holiday

    Corfu Easter

    6–13 AprEaster & Holy WeekCrowdedBook early

    The most Venetian Easter in Greece: philharmonic bands in the streets all week, then at eleven on Holy Saturday morning the old town throws clay pots of water off its balconies. Source ↗

  • Festival

    Cricket on the Spianada

    1 May – 15 Sep · usuallyMajor festival

    A leftover of British rule that never went away: club matches on the ground beside the esplanade through the summer, watched from the arcade cafes by people who are mainly there for the coffee. Source ↗

  • Season

    Cruise days in the old town

    1 May – 15 Oct · usuallyCruise seasonCrowded

    Ships tie up a ten-minute walk from the Liston and the Spianada, so the old town runs on ship hours: heaving from ten to four, and the town's own again by early evening. Source ↗

  • Season

    Sea warm enough to swim

    10 Jun – 20 Oct · usually

    The Ionian is calmer and clearer than the Aegean because the meltemi does not reach it, and the west-coast bays stay swimmable into the second half of October.

  • Holiday

    August peak

    1–28 AugSchool holidaysCrowdedBook early

    Italians and mainland Greeks both take August here, so ferries from Igoumenitsa run full, the north-east coast roads jam and villa prices roughly double for the month. Source ↗

  • Festival

    Saint Spyridon litany

    11 AugMajor festivalCrowded

    One of the four days a year the saint's body is carried through the old town, with every philharmonic band on the island behind it. The 11 August one marks a lifted siege. Source ↗

  • Nature

    Olive harvest

    1 Nov – 28 Feb · usually

    Nets go down under four million trees, most of them planted under the Venetians and never pruned, and the presses in the villages run through the winter. Source ↗

  • Closure

    Resorts shut for winter

    1 Nov – 31 Mar

    Outside Corfu Town almost everything closes for the winter, the charter flights stop and the coast roads are empty. The town itself is a working Venetian city year round. Source ↗
